Review from Margaret B (Daughter of Resident) published on 15 October 2018 Submitted via Postal Card
Overall Experience

We have noticed over the year the home which overall was good has really gone downhill. Over the past there seems to be a fundamental lack of leadership, lack of clarify among carers. No proper manager in place since March 2018. Staff using their personal mobiles while on duty. Staff going to lunch together. This should be staggered as it leaves only one or two carers to manage all residents, whilst having to write up their notes. Food has got repetitive and boring. Carers, including cleaners, seem to go into the kitchen and prepare food. Do they all have the basic food hygiene training? Never seems to be any interaction between carers and residents part from asking what they would like to eat etc. Carers chatting amongst themselves, but not with residents, apart from the activity coordinator. Stairlift has been unusable/broken for months. Laundry hit and miss. Entrance to Nightingale gives a poor impression, no pen to complete forms, dirty stair carpet leading up to the first floor never seems to get cleaned. Overall we think there needs to be a drastic improvement all around. Feel sorry for our Mum.

Review from S C (Daughter of Resident) published on 15 August 2017 Submitted via Postal Card
Overall Experience

My mother has been a resident here for over four years and there have definitely been some ups and downs in this time. At present, I am very satisfied with the way the current management has ensured the overall standard of this home is very good. The satisfactory tick box for "facilities" is simply because the majority of rooms don't have en-suite bath/showers rooms.
